Childbirth Assessments

You Will Have Childbirth Assessments, Monitoring and Procedures In Hospital During Childbirth ... That's A Reality!

Even with a Birth Plan for a natural birth in hospital there are ... standards of care.

Mostly these will be done by birth staff, either hospital midwives (CNM) or obstetrical nurses and sometimes by your obstetrician.

Does this mean you have to be passive to childbirth?

NO, NO, NO, NO!

A birthing woman still has to breathe. You have the power to learn vitally important birth skills to make your hospital birth absolutely wonderful. Your birth partner has the ability to learn a set of incredible birth coaching skills to help you cope with labour pain and work with the childbirth assessments, monitoring and procedures.

No childbirth assessment, monitoring or procedure need prevent you from using your Birthing Better Pink Kit birth skills you learned and practiced during pregnancy.
